India, Nov. 15 -- Congress leader Rahul Gandhi led the Opposition in accepting the outcome of the Bihar assembly elections that he said were unfair from the start, after Election Commission of India declared results for the crucial polls in which the National Democratic Alliance (NDA) bagged 202 of the 243 seats and restricted the Mahagathbandhan to a small figure of 35 wins.
While Congress and the Rashtriya Janata Dal (RJD) - who led the INDIA bloc or the Mahagathbandhan in Bihar - said they will analyse the Bihar election results, however, also suggested that the outcome reinforces their belief of large-scale vote chori' or theft being carried out by the Election Commission of India (ECI) at the behest of some parties.
